如果所有 Goroutine 都阻塞在发送或接收操作上,就会发生死锁。
这使得我们可以将一个PHP文件的所有输出作为字符串返回,而不是直接打印出来,从而增加了灵活性。
这正是理解Go接口灵活性的关键。
defer机制简介 在Go语言中,defer语句用于延迟一个函数或方法(即其参数)的执行,直到包含它的函数返回。
典型场景:订单处理流程 假设不同类型的订单(如普通订单、团购订单、秒杀订单)都需要经历“校验 → 锁定库存 → 扣款 → 发货”等流程,但每个环节的具体实现略有不同。
考虑以下代码示例:$obj = new stdClass(); $obj->Greeting = function (string $d){return "Hello ".$d;}; $greetings = $obj->Greeting("world!");当执行这段代码时,PHP会抛出如下错误:Call to undefined method stdClass::Greeting()这个错误明确指出stdClass对象没有名为Greeting的方法。
Numba 依赖于 LLVM 编译器工具链将 Python 代码编译为机器码。
只有当引用计数器归零时,shared_ptr才会负责删除所管理的对象。
基本上就这些。
所以,我们必须在服务器端读取文件的“魔术字节”来判断其真实类型。
清理示例:// 在写入进程结束前或单独脚本中调用 shm_unlink("/my_shared_memory"); 注意:共享内存不提供同步机制,若多个进程同时读写,需配合使用信号量或互斥锁来避免竞态条件。
当线程调用 wait() 时,它会释放底层锁并进入等待状态;其他线程可以通过 notify() 或 notify_all() 唤醒一个或全部等待线程。
总结 正确设置SMTP邮件的From地址是确保邮件成功发送、正确显示并避免被标记为垃圾邮件的关键一步。
理解数值计算中的微妙差异 在进行科学计算时,尤其是在处理浮点数时,看似等价的操作有时会产生极其微小的数值差异,这些差异在默认的输出显示中可能被隐藏。
扩展性差: 添加或删除过滤器需要修改核心视图逻辑。
1. PHP 后端 API 准备 首先,我们需要创建一个 PHP 脚本,它将处理来自前端的请求并返回数据。
关键是记住调用时必须绑定到具体对象,并使用.*或->*操作符。
文章通过具体示例和代码解析,指导开发者如何避免常见陷阱,实现对切片的有效就地修改。
然而,直接使用-hostobj标志可能会导致类似gcc: error: unrecognized option ‘-h’的错误。
总结: 通过使用SMTP认证,您可以显著提高邮件的可信度,并减少邮件进入垃圾箱的可能性。
本文链接:http://www.jacoebina.com/257826_116435.html